#BC75BB Hex Color Code

#BC75BB

The Hexadecimal Color #BC75BB is a contrast shade of Medium Orchid. #BC75BB RGB value is rgb(188, 117, 187). RGB Color Model of #BC75BB consists of 73% red, 45% green and 73% blue. HSL color Mode of #BC75BB has 301°(degrees) Hue, 35% Saturation and 60% Lightness. #BC75BB color has an wavelength of 430.48148n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#BC75BB is #CC99CC.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#BC75BB is #B7B. The Closest Color to #BC75BB is #BA55D3. Official Name of #BC75BB Hex Code is Wisteria.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#BC75BB is 0 Cyan 38 Magenta 1 Yellow 26 Black and #BC75BB CMY is 0, 38, 1.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#BC75BB is hsl(301,35,60,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(301, 38, 74).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#BC75BB is 36.07, 27.0, 50.32.
Hex8 Value of #BC75BB is #BC75BBFF. Decimal Value of #BC75BB is 12350907 and Octal Value of #BC75BB is 57072673. Binary Value of #BC75BB is 10111100, 1110101, 10111011 and Android of #BC75BB is 4290540987 / 0xffbc75bb.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#BC75BB is 0.318, 0.238, 0.238 and YIQ Color Space of #BC75BB is 146.209, 19.8179, 36.8005.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#BC75BB is 29.86, 20.76, 49.96.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#BC75BB is 58.97, 38.83, -25.36.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#BC75BB is 58.97, 35.16, -44.39.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#BC75BB is 58.97, 46.38, 326.85. Hunter Lab variable of #BC75BB is 51.96, 32.98, -21.04.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#BC75BB

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
